VALORANT Pride Month 2026 Codes

You can unlock three limited-time rewards during Pride Month 2026 by redeeming specific codes. Each code grants a cosmetic item tied to this year’s celebration.

Reward Code
“Holding Space” Title CC-VAL26-HOLDN-SPACE
Pride Wingman Spray CC-VAL26-ALLUV-SPRAY
Pride Player Cards Collection CC-VAL26-PLAYR-CARDS

The player card bundle includes eight designs representing different identities across the LGBTQIA+ community. If you redeemed these cards in previous years, you do not need to claim them again.

The set features:

  • Rainbow – LGBTQIA+ spectrum
  • Cotton Candy – Transgender
  • Primary – Pansexual
  • Galactic – Non-binary
  • Sunset – Bisexual
  • Twilight – Asexual
  • Sherbet – Lesbian
  • Mint – Gay men

These cosmetics remain free but are only available for a limited period, so redeem them before the promotion ends.

How to Redeem Your VALORANT Codes

You can activate the codes through the Riot Games website or directly inside the game client.

Through the website:

  1. Sign in to your Riot Games account.
  2. Open the code redemption page.
  3. Enter each code individually.
  4. Select Redeem Code.

Through the VALORANT client:

  1. Click the VP icon in the top-right corner.
  2. Open Prepaid Cards & Codes under payment methods.
  3. Type in your code and press Submit.

Queer Identity Within VALORANT’s Agent Roster

You see clear LGBTQIA+ representation reflected directly in the game’s playable cast. Riot Games has confirmed three canon queer Agents, making inclusion part of the official narrative rather than fan interpretation.

  • Raze and Killjoy – Established as a couple in official 2022 artwork, often called “nanobomb” by players
  • Clove – Confirmed as non-binary within the game’s lore

Beyond confirmed identities, you also notice strong community engagement through fan-created queer ships, which continue to shape discussion around the roster.
